CENTER: Pretoria ESSENTIALS: a SAQA-recognized Grade 12 diploma and a NQF 6 qualification in social sciences, security management, or law enforcement. a minimum of two (2) years of expertise in learning facilitation and fieldwork investigation. familiarity with general administrative tasks, such as screening, and the Minimum Information Security Standard (MISS). familiarity with the South African Constitution, the Public Service Act and Regulations, security policies, the National Strategic Intelligence Act, the Protection of Information Act, the Criminal Procedure Act, the Promotion of Information Act, and others. Strong verbal and written communication skills, client orientation, phone manners, customer service, conflict resolution, planning, organization, and computer proficiency (MS Office suite). the capacity to collaborate and work under duress. an up-to-date driver’s license. DUTIES: Perform fieldwork investigations and vetting. Perform appropriate analysis and information quality checks. Verify the shortlisted candidate’s personal suitability. Perform research and development pertaining to security and screening. Either manually take a finger print and transmit it to SAPS, or capture it on the finger print manager. Provide administrative assistance. Get the application for security clearance and submit it. Establish efficient methods and channels of communication between the department, the State Security Agency (SSA), and other relevant organizations. To obtain information, cultivate connections with outside parties, such as credit information providers. handling of audit questions and risk.
